Internal Project Sales Engineer
Internal Sales Engineer – Project Solutions
This is an exciting opportunity for an Internal Sales Engineer to support the Flow Technology Projects Team in delivering specialist flow solutions into key global markets including Data Centres (HVAC), Food & Beverage, OEMs, and Engineered Package projects. The role focuses on supporting external Business Development Managers by managing customer enquiries, preparing detailed quotations, and providing technical and commercial support across valves, actuation, and engineered package solutions.
Working closely with customers, suppliers, and internal teams, you will help drive sales growth through products and premium partner solutions. The role involves supporting projects through their full lifecycle, ensuring high levels of customer service, technical expertise, and operational excellence, while contributing to the company’s long-term growth strategy within specialist project markets.
Key Responsibilities
- Provide technical and commercial sales support to external Business Development Managers across the Flow Technology Projects Team
- Prepare accurate quotations, technical documentation, and certification packages to high standards
- Support existing and new customer accounts within direct sales channels
- Maintain and manage the Flow Technology supplier database
- Develop sales and margin opportunities across valves, actuation, and engineered package solutions
- Ensure accurate product pricing for both manufactured and purchased products
- Liaise with customers and suppliers to maintain up-to-date pricing and product information
- Deliver high levels of customer service and support throughout the project lifecycle
- Support growth in target markets including:
- HVAC/Data Centres
- OEMs
- Civil Contractors
- End Users
- Architects & Designers
- Promote products alongside premium partner solutions
- Contribute to operational, technical, and commercial excellence within the PBU team
- Ensure compliance with health and safety responsibilities in the workplace

Key Skills / Qualifications
- Strong technical and commercial understanding of valves, actuation, and engineered package solutions
- Experience in technical project sales and support environments
- Knowledge of flow control products and applications
- Proven ability to support sales growth and margin development
- Strong communication and customer relationship management skills
- Ability to prepare detailed technical quotations and project documentation
- Understanding of project lifecycle management and cradle-to-grave project support
- Excellent organisational and time management skills
- Commercial awareness with an understanding of terms and conditions for End User business
- Ability to work collaboratively across technical, operational, and sales teams
- Experience advantageous in industries such as:
- HVAC
- Data Centres
- OEMs
- Process Engineering
- Commitment to high professional standards and exceptional customer service
